edit: Make sure you note what compounds you're dealing with too... the RE55s have something like 5 different compounds and the "WT2" wets are ridiculously sticky but only last 1 or 2 trackdays... You want the hardest "SR" endurance compound ones to make them cost effective... They're still extremely sticky, but last a fair bit longer than the wets, as you can imagine :)
